WebScientific Name: Cornus sericea. This species of dogwood, is a deciduous shrub, which grows 1.5-4 m tall, and 3-5 m wide. Its branches and twigs are dark red, and the dark green leaves are opposite, and ovate to oblong shape. Web6 apr. 2024 · Agarita is an evergreen shrub with red berries and jagged, holly-like leaves. The rounded spreading growth of agarita shrubs, gray-green foliage, small yellow cup-shaped flowers, and red berries give the prickly shrub plenty of ornamental value. Agarita shrubs grow between 2 and 6 ft. Spring explodes with color … Web1 jul. 2024 · In Iowa, most bigleaf hydrangeas are purplish-pink due to our slightly alkaline soils. Soil pH must be at 5.5 or lower to reliably get blue flowers and in Iowa, soil pH …
